When Twitter Users are attacking their fellow drivers online, it seems the worst comments are for Rhode Islanders.

In a new poll I'm sure no one on the SouthCoast would disagree with, Rhode Island drivers received more negative comments than other states.

A whopping 71% of comments about Rhode Island drivers on Twitter were negative according to data compiled by Clunker Junker, a website that offers you cash for your old car.


Massachusetts drivers, however, did fare better than their Ocean State neighbors. Only 59% of road-related tweets about the Bay State were negative in nature. That number isn't even high enough to get our local drivers in the Top 10 of terrible states.
